Faculty: Help your students by submitting fall grades by December 19 deadline

Submission of fall grades is vital to end-of-term processing. The deadline impacts such things as academic standing and scheduling spring classes, which could be significantly impacted by current-term prerequisite courses. 

Deadline for faculty submission of grades is December 19 at 5 p.m., which will allow the registrar’s office to record results before the holiday break.

Faculty can access class lists and submit grades via the Faculty Center in Catalyst.

University of Cincinnati college is piloting a program to serve alumni of foster and kinship care

December 12, 2025

In 2025 the Ohio Reach Postsecondary designation was awarded to UC's College of Education, Criminal Justice, Human Services, and Information Technology (CECH) as part of the program's third cohort. The program recognizes and supports higher education institutions that have worked to make their campuses welcoming and accessible for students with a history in foster or kinship care. CECH will run a pilot program called Anchor Point aimed at wide-scale implementation across the campus in Fall 2026.
